What does the word "TR" mean?
The acronym "TR" can represent different meanings depending on the context in which it is used. From technology to finance, and various sectors in between, understanding what "TR" represents requires a closer look at its applications. Below are some of the most common interpretations of "TR":
- Technical Report (TR): In academic and technical fields, a Technical Report is a document that describes research findings, methodologies, or advancements in a particular field. TRs are often published by academic institutions, research organizations, or corporations to share insights with a broader audience.
- Transaction Rate (TR): In the realm of finance and banking, TR can refer to Transaction Rate, which measures the number of transactions processed within a specific period. This metric is crucial for evaluating the performance and efficiency of financial platforms.
- Turkey (TR): In international contexts, "TR" is the country code for Turkey. It is used in various applications, from internet domain names (like .tr) to automobile registration codes.
- Track Release (TR): In the music industry, TR may stand for Track Release, which refers to the debut of a new song or album. Artists use TR to signal fans about upcoming music they are excited to share.
- Tree (TR): In computer science, particularly in data structures, TR often denotes a tree. Trees are fundamental abstract data types that represent hierarchical structures, allowing efficient data representation and retrieval.
- Training Record (TR): In educational and military contexts, TR can refer to Training Record, which is a documented account of an individual's training history, skills acquired, and qualifications achieved.
- Technical Review (TR): In project management, "TR" may also denote a Technical Review, which is a formal evaluation of a project to ensure that technical standards and requirements are being met effectively.

The term "ergophobiac" is derived from the combination of two Greek words: "ergon," meaning work, and "phobos," meaning fear. In essence, an ergophobiac is someone who has an intense and irrational fear of work or, more broadly, a fear of the workplace. The term "reascendancy" is derived from the prefix "re-", indicating a return or revival, and the root word "ascendancy," which signifies a position of dominance or control. When combined, "reascendancy" refers to the act of regaining a position of power, influence, or prominence after a period of decline or loss. This word often finds its place in discussions surrounding political, social, cultural, or economic contexts.
